FRESH PEACH AND NUT CAKE OR COBBLER RECIPE - THANKSGIVING ...



Fresh Peach and Nut Cake or Cobbler Recipe - Thanksgiving ... image

Cake or cobbler depends who eats it! I just bought a bunch of the juiciest peaches! Eat a couple then came up with this sweet, fragrant, doughy cake. I used walnuts but pecans would be great too. This is easy to bring for picnics just bake it in a foil pan. I leave the skin on the peaches for the nutrition. But you can peel them but it real is good with the skin.

Total Time 45 minutes

Prep Time 15 minutes

Cook Time 30 minutes

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 tablespoon butter
1 cup sugar
2 1/2 cups flour
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 1/2 cups milk
1 egg
1 pinch salt
1/2 cup chopped walnuts or 1/2 cup pecans
1/2 cup sugar
2 teaspoons cinnamon
4 large peaches, pitted and sliced into 10 slices each
1 tablespoon melted butter

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Grease and butter a 9x13-inch glass pan.
  • In a food processor mix the dough ingredients.
  • Pour into prepared pan.
  • Mix sugar and cinnamon together.
  • Pour half the sugar on batter.
  • Place in 3 rows 10 slices of peaches each row.
  • Eat 2 slices for yourself.
  • Sprinkle the chopped nut over the peaches then top with the sugar and drizzle the butter over the sugar.
  • Bake for 30-35 minutes.

PEACH COBBLER SUPREME WITH NUTS | JUST A PINCH RECIPES



Peach Cobbler Supreme with Nuts | Just A Pinch Recipes image

Trying to organize my recipes I came across an old browned newspaper clipping and found this delight! The only addition I made was to make the pecans, but you can easily use slivered almonds or walnuts. This cobbler reminds me of the many times I enjoyed my great aunt's freshly baked cobblers when as a child my Pop-Pop and I would walk down just 2 houses to enjoy her delicious cobblers. As it bakes the aroma will make you eager for it to get done! We love it!

Provided by Win Spicer @debaylady

Categories     Fruit Desserts

Prep Time 20 minutes

Cook Time 30 minutes

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 7

8 - cups fresh sliced peaches
2 cup(s) sugar
2-3 teaspoon(s) corntarch
1/2 teaspoon(s) nutmeg
1 teaspoon(s) almond extract
1 cup(s) chopped pecans
- pastry for double-crust, 9-inch pie

Steps:

  • Combine peaches, sugar, cornstarch and nutmeg in a large saucepan. Let sit until syrup forms.
  • Bring peach mixture to a boil and cook over low heat 10 minutes or until tender.
  • Remove from heat; add nuts, butter and almond extract. Stir well.
  • Spoon half of peaches into a lightly buttered 10 x 8-inch baking dish.
  • Roll out half of pastry to 1/8-inch thickness on a lightly flour surface. Put on top of peaches. Bake in preheated 475 degree oven 12 minutes or until golden brown.
  • Spoon remaining peaches over baked pastry. Roll out remaining pastry and cut into 1/2-inch strips; arrange in lattice design over the peaches.
  • Return to oven to bake 10-15 minutes or until lightly browned.

THE BEST PEACH COBBLER RECIPE | FOOD NETWORK KITCHEN ...
In our classic southern-style peach cobbler, we layer the fruit on top of the batter before baking. In the oven, the sweet batter rises through the peaches, creating a light and airy cake-like topping. We left the peaches unpeeled, which adds a nice color and makes the recipe even easier. Serve it with vanilla ice cream for the perfect summer dessert.

DOUBLE-CRUSTED PEACH COBBLER TOPPED WITH A GOOEY CARAMEL ...
Aug 31, 2021 · About the recipe. This double-crusted cobbler is topped with a caramel-walnut sauce and served with vanilla ice cream. Unlike many traditional cobblers, the thickener is cooked on the stove, then added to the peaches. The cobbler can be refrigerated after baking and single servings can be reheated in the microwave right before serving.
